HT Liquid Cooling Energy Storage Cabinet with PV Inverter & EV Charger

when the time-sharing tariff is in the valley: the energy storage cabinet automatically charges and stands by after being filled; when the time-sharing tariff is in the peak: the energy storage cabinet automatically discharges, realizing the arbitrage of the tariff difference, and improving the economic benefits of the optical storage charging system.

Photovoltaic energy storage charging pile

Photovoltaic energy storage charging pile is a comprehensive system that integrates solar photovoltaic power generation, energy storage devices and electric vehicle charging functions. Solar energy is converted into electrical energy through solar photovoltaic panels and stored in batteries for use by electric vehicles.

Solar PV Battery Energy Storage System

An inverter is a type of power conversion system (PCS). This transforms the direct current (DC) generated by batteries into the alternating current (AC) delivered to facilities. Bidirectional inverters in battery energy storage systems enable charging and discharging.

Bidirectional Charging and Electric Vehicles for Mobile Storage

A bidirectional EV can receive energy (charge) from electric vehicle supply equipment (EVSE) and provide energy to an external load (discharge) when it is paired with a similarly capable EVSE.
